Ground Floor, Dias Pier, Caudan Waterfront, Port Louis, Mauritius
T : 4651700
6th floor Harel Mallac Buiding, 18, Edith Cavell Street, Port Louis, Mauritius
T : 2073000
Suite 7, KL Centre Abattoir Street, Port Louis, Mauritius
T : 2958393 F : 2174917